Local Courts
Estate planning matters in Poughkeepsie are handled by the Dutchess County Surrogate's Court, located at 10 Market Street, Poughkeepsie, NY 12601.

What to Know About Estate Planning in Poughkeepsie
Typical Recovery Range
Estate planning attorney fees in Poughkeepsie typically range from $300-600 per hour, with simple wills costing $800-2,500 and comprehensive estate plans ranging from $2,500-8,000.

Do I need estate planning if I own property in both Poughkeepsie and New York City?
Yes, owning property in multiple locations creates complex estate planning needs requiring coordination between jurisdictions. A local Poughkeepsie attorney can help structure your estate to minimize probate complications across different New York counties and potentially avoid ancillary probate proceedings.
What is New York's estate tax threshold and how does it affect Poughkeepsie residents?
New York imposes estate taxes on estates exceeding $6.58 million in 2024, which can affect some Poughkeepsie residents given rising Hudson Valley property values. The state tax is separate from federal estate taxes and requires careful planning to minimize tax burden on beneficiaries.
